We live immersed in what appears to be a paradox between coherence
and complexity. It is the gap between the modern presuppositions we
largely live by and the emerging presuppositions we are testing
which makes this seem chaotic. It is the pull of the individual and
the collective and their multi-layered discourses. Your role as a
teacher, as the one who crafts the magic of knowing, is to be the
auteur, the author, the director, the conductor, who understands
where the students are situated and inspires them to levels of
understanding where they become the experts. You need to be the
listener and the one to guide constructively the path which knits
emerging personal meaning with understanding and shared knowledge.
The outcome will be a text which you have never read, a piece of
music you have never heard, and a portrait you have never seen.
This is the collective voice of common discourse, and it is
limitless. The groundwork for a common discourse, I suggest, lies
in as-ifing, making meaning of a series of multiple possibilities.
Each of us has been brought up in a society with a set of relative
presuppositions about the way things work and what things mean. We
can acknowledge different voices by thinking of them as a series of
small cautionary tales, related to us and by us about the way
things might be.
